> The smp branch is currently a WIP with some unimplemented features (such
> as thread priorities and priority inheritance).  There are also some
> infrequent bugs that show up when stress testing.  Nevertheless it is quite
> usable for experimentation and I am actively working on ironing out the
> bugs.  I expect a stable smp branch by the end of April.

> Eventually I want the smp branch to be merged with the master branch and
> to make --enable-multiple-threaded-vms the default.  This will only happen
> after extensive portability testing so that the master branch remains very
> stable and can be built “out of the box” without any issues and tinkering.

> So to answer your questions… You need to build the smp branch to get
> parallel execution. These steps should work:
>
>    git clone https://github.com/gambit/gambit.git
>    cd gambit
>    git checkout smp
>    ./configure
>    make -j4 current-gsc-boot
>    ./configure --enable-single-host --enable-multiple-threaded-vms
>    make -j4 from-scratch
>    make check
